Why Lubricate Bifold Door Tracks?
Bifold doors run on tracks, which are prone to use and tear in time. Dust, debris, and basic friction can cause concerns such as:
Stiff Movement: Doors might become tough to open and close.Noisy Operation: Squeaks and rattles can interrupt the harmony of a home.Misalignment: Poor lubrication can get worse the alignment of bifold door upgrade doors.Increased Wear: Reduced lubrication can eventually cause premature door and hardware failure.
By frequently oiling bifold door stuck door tracks, property owners can guarantee smooth and peaceful performance while prolonging the life of their doors.
Suggested Lubrication Products
Choosing the best lubrication item is essential to making sure the longevity of your bifold doors. Below is a table outlining recommended lubrication products, in addition to their key functions.
Item NameTypeAdvised ForKey FeaturesWD-40Multi-Use SprayGeneral utilizeWaterproof, penetrative, rust prevention.Silicone SprayDry LubricantInterior bifold doorsDoes not draw in dust, non-staining.Graphite PowderDry LubricantDurable applicationsExcellent for metal-on-metal sliding.Lithium GreaseGreaseHigh-friction areasLasting, exceptional for outdoor usage.
Keep in mind: Always read the manufacturer's suggestions before choosing a lubricating product.
Step-by-Step Guide to Lubricating Bifold Door Tracks
To keep bifold doors operating smoothly, routine lubrication is vital. Below is an in-depth guide on how to efficiently oil bifold door tracks.
Step 1: Gather Your Tools and Materials
Before beginning the lubrication process, ensure you have the following materials on hand:
Recommended lube (e.g., silicone spray or lithium grease)Cleaning fabricVacuum cleaner or soft brushFlathead screwdriver (if required)Step 2: Clear the Area
Before using lube, clear away any barriers and particles near the door. This supplies simple access to the tracks and makes clean-up much easier.
Step 3: Clean the TracksVacuum or Brush: Start by using a vacuum with a brush attachment or a soft brush to get rid of any dust and particles around the tracks.Clean Down: Use a wet fabric to clean the tracks clean. This guarantees the lubricant can permeate the surface effectively.Step 4: Apply the LubricantSpray or Apply: Depending on the kind of lubricant utilized, use it directly onto the track. A couple of sprays of silicone or a light covering of lithium grease will be adequate.Prevent Overapplication: Too much lube can bring in dust and debris, triggering more damage than great.Step 5: Open and Close the Doors
After application, open and close the bifold doors several times. This assists disperse the lubricant uniformly throughout the track and allows it to permeate much better.
Action 6: Wipe Off Excess
After making sure smooth movement, look for any excess lube that may have leaked onto the floor. Clean it off to prevent slipping risks.
Step 7: Inspect Additional Hardware
Throughout this process, inspect other components such as hinges and roller wheels. Apply extra lubricant if needed.
Maintenance Tips for Bifold Doors
To keep bifold doors in top shape, think about the following maintenance tips:
Regular Cleaning: Clean the tracks and surrounding locations routinely to avoid buildup that can prevent movement.Lube Frequency: Lubricate your bifold door tracks at least every 6 months, or more frequently if utilized greatly.Look for Damage: Periodically inspect for any signs of wear, misalignment, or damage in the hardware.Adjust Rollers: Ensure that roller wheels are correctly aligned for optimal efficiency.Often Asked Questions (FAQ)Q1: How often should I lube my bifold door tracks?
A: It is advised to lubricate bifold door tracks every 6 months. Nevertheless, you might need to do it more frequently if the doors are utilized typically.
Q2: What lubricants should I avoid when looking after bifold doors?
A: It's finest to prevent vegetable oils, petroleum-based lubricants, and any products that bring in dust or dirt.
Q3: Can I utilize the same lubricating product for metal and wood bifold doors?
A: Yes, however make sure the product is safe to use on both materials. Read the producer's standards before application.
Q4: What are the signs that my bifold door needs lubrication?
A: Stiff movement, squeaking noises, and difficulty lining up the doors are all signs that lubrication is needed.
Q5: Can I lubricate the tracks without taking apart the door?
A: Yes, it's straightforward to lube the tracks without disassembly; just clean and apply lubricant while the doors are in position.
